Landscape curb repair services involve restoring and maintaining the borders that define a property's landscaped areas. These borders can be made from various materials such as concrete, stone, brick, or pavers. The work typically includes fixing cracks, replacing broken sections, realigning displaced curbs, and ensuring the edges are level and secure. Proper curb repair not only improves the appearance of a yard but also helps prevent soil erosion and keeps mulch, gravel, or other landscaping materials contained within designated areas.

This service addresses common problems like cracking, sinking, or shifting of curbs caused by soil movement, weather conditions, or age. Over time, curbs can develop uneven surfaces or gaps that compromise the integrity of the landscape. Repairing these issues helps prevent further deterioration, reduces tripping hazards, and maintains the overall curb appeal of the property. In cases where damage is extensive, replacement of entire sections may be necessary to restore a clean, cohesive look.

The overview below groups typical Landscape Curb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chandler, AZ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or curb repairs like crack filling or small patch jobs generally range from $250-$600. Many routine maintenance projects f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age.

Moderate Repairs - Larger fixes such as replacing sections of damaged curb or addressing uneven surfaces usually c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to restore curb appeal without full replacement.

Extensive Restoration - More involved repairs, including extensive crack repair or partial curb reconstruction, can range from $1,500-$3,000.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ically requiring significant work to restore curb integrity.

Full Replacement - Complete curb replacement or large-scale curb installation can cost $3,000+ and may exceed $5,000 for complex or custom designs. Such projects are less frequent and usually reserved for major damage or aesthetic upgrades.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es landscape curb damage? Damage to landscape curbs can result from heavy vehicle traffic, soil erosion, root growth, or weather-related wear and tear.

How can landscape curb repairs improve curb appeal? Repairing damaged or cracked curbs restores a clean, well-maintained appearance that enhances the overall look of a property.

Are there different types of curb repair services available? Yes, local contractors may offer services such as crack filling, curb replacement, or reinforcement to address various types of damage.

What signs indicate the need for curb repair? Visible cracks, shifting, chipping, or uneven surfaces are common indicators that curb repair may be necessary.

How do landscape curb repairs protect property boundaries? Properly maintained curbs define property lines and prevent soil erosion, helping to keep landscaping contained and secure.
